Muhammad Irfan (field hockey)
Pakistani field hockey player From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Remove ads
Muhammad Irfan Sr. (born 1 April 1990) is a Pakistani field hockey player who plays as a defender for the Pakistan national team. He was a member of the Pakistan team at the 2010 Commonwealth Games in New Delhi, India.[1] He has played in the 2010 World Cup and was selected for the 2018 World Cup.[2] He also represented Pakistan at the 2012 Summer Olympics.[3] He also played for Pakistan in the 2011 and 2014 Champions Trophy events.[4] In 2010, Irfan faced a three-game suspension for pushing a South African player.[5]
